This past weekend was the Okanagan Fest of Ale in Penticton an event that I have Judged for the last 5 years. This year I rejoined the board of directors for this event and took on the role of judging chair. I also ended up putting my name on the liquor license which meant a sober weekend at the event for me. I think that this is the first time I have attended this event and not consumed any product at all.We found 5 great judges headed up by Alan Moen from Northwest Brewing News and rounded out by Joe Weibe, Jim Martin, Robert Trent and Marty Campbell as well as a Member of the public who won a radio contest to judge for a day. We allowed each brewery to enter 1 of 8 self declared categories of beer or cider and held a blind tasting to determine the category winners by score. After we had the winners the 5 pros debated which brew would receive best of show 4 of the 8 quickly rose to the top and after a lively debate Stag apple Scotch Ale from Tin Whistle Brewing was chosen as best of show
Between running judging and paying the bands it was an eye opener to watch the room and how the flow and interactions were working. I can report that it is a well coordinated effort from a great team of board members and volunteers that make it happen. I find it interesting how many people are genuinely looking to try and find new beers and improve their knowledge of beer in general. The brewers gladly impart their considerable knowledge tell stories and make the public have a great beer experience.
